📖Generation guide

718 Cayman GT4 RS • 2022+

The 718 Cayman GT4 RS is the high-performance version of the 718 Cayman. It features a mid-engine layout, delivering exceptional handling and agility, with a naturally-aspirated flat-six engine derived from the 992 GT3.

992 GT3 RS • 2022+

The 992 GT3 RS is the rear-engine counterpart to the GT4 RS, featuring advanced aerodynamics and a powerful naturally-aspirated engine. It's a track-focused variant that shares DNA with the GT4 RS.

718 Cayman GT4 • 2020-2021

The standard 718 Cayman GT4 comes with a 4.0L flat-six engine but lacks the extreme lightweight and track-focused features of the GT4 RS, making it a different driving experience.

718 Spyder • 2020-2021

Although not part of the RS family, the 718 Spyder offers a soft-top experience with the same engine as the standard GT4, appealing to those who seek open-air thrills.

Known issues by generation

The Porsche 718 Cayman GT4 RS, with its Mezger-derived 4.0L flat-six engine, is designed for incredible reliability; however, track-day abuse can lead to significant wear and potential issues. It's crucial to monitor the Porsche Track Precision App data history for any signs of overuse. The PDK 7-speed transmission is strong, but its mechatronic control unit may require attention on high-mileage cars, with potential rebuild costs ranging from $8-15k. Furthermore, the Clubsport Package includes components that are track-focused, and their authenticity should be verified through VIN-to-build-sheet checks as well as regular maintenance records to ensure optimal performance.

Donation value by condition + generation

The modern Porsche halo vehicles, including the 718 Cayman GT4 RS, are witnessing a steady increase in value, particularly among models with documented dealer-allocation original-buyer paperwork and Paint to Sample (PTS) options. The PTS color premium can add anywhere from $30-80k, making it an essential consideration for collectors. Additionally, service history verification and authentication of options like the Weissach and Clubsport Packages can significantly impact value. It is highly recommended to utilize tools like Hagerty, PCarMarket, and Bring a Trailer for accurate comp valuation to ensure you maximize your vehicle's potential when donating.

FAQ

What is the significance of the Weissach Package for the GT4 RS?
The Weissach Package enhances the 718 Cayman GT4 RS with lightweight components made from carbon fiber and magnesium, improving performance and reducing weight, making it highly desirable among collectors.
How do I verify the track history of my Porsche?
Utilizing the Porsche Track Precision App allows you to access vital data regarding your vehicle's track history, lap times, and usage patterns, which is essential for maintaining its value.
What distinguishes the mid-engine layout of the GT4 RS from the rear-engine GT3 RS?
The mid-engine layout of the GT4 RS provides optimal weight distribution and handling dynamics, while the rear-engine GT3 RS focuses on aerodynamics and high-speed stability, reflecting their respective design philosophies.
What maintenance issues should I be aware of with the GT4 RS?
Common maintenance considerations include the wear of the PDK transmission on high-mileage vehicles and the need for regular checks on the rose-jointed suspension components, which may exhibit NVH characteristics on the road.
